Why 100mm changes everything

A typical EWI build-up — board, basecoat, mesh and render — brings the finished wall face out by around 100mm, sometimes more. Your house was detailed around the old wall line: the roof overhang was sized to shelter it, the gutter discharges clear of it, the downpipes hug it, and every pipe and flue penetrates it at the old thickness.

Move the wall face outwards and all of those relationships break at once. The eaves overhang shrinks by the thickness of the system. Downpipes end up in the path of the insulation. Flues terminate flush with, or inside, the new wall. None of this is a reason not to do EWI — our EWI installations deal with it on every project — but it is the part of the job that separates installers who detail from installers who render over problems.

Gutters and downpipes: extended, re-routed or replaced

Downpipes are the immovable obstacle in the insulation's path. The standard sequence: take them off before boarding, insulate and render the full wall behind them, then re-fix on longer stand-off brackets over the finished render. Fixings go through the render into the structural wall with sealed, purpose-made anchors — never just into the insulation, which will not hold a pipe full of winter rainwater.

Beyond re-fixing, three things commonly change:

  • Swan necks and offsets — where a downpipe steps around a feature or into a gulley, the offsets are re-formed to suit the new wall plane so the pipe still lands on its drain.
  • Gutter line position — the gutter must still catch water coming off the roof edge and discharge clear of a wall that is now 100mm closer to it. Brackets are adjusted or the run re-hung; tired plastic guttering is often simply replaced while the scaffold is up, because access is the expensive part.
  • Gulleys and ground-level terminations — the pipe's foot must still land over its gulley, and the system's base detail (starter track and plinth) has to work around it.

Soffits, fascias and the eaves check

Before we price any EWI job, the surveyor stands at the corner of the house and looks up. The question: once the wall comes out 100mm, does the roof still overhang it? The top of an EWI system must tuck under the eaves and be closed off, so the water running down the roof passes over the wall face instead of behind the system.

Three outcomes from that check:

  • Generous overhang — the boards tuck under the existing soffit, the junction is sealed, and the soffit is untouched. The happy case, and the most common one.
  • Marginal overhang — the detail still works, but only with care: sometimes a slimmer, higher-performance board on that elevation to claw back thickness (one of the situations where board choice in our EPS vs mineral wool guide is decided by geometry, not thermal tables), sometimes a purpose-made verge or capping trim.
  • Insufficient overhang — the eaves are extended: fascia brought forward, soffit re-boarded wider, guttering re-hung on the new fascia line. Bigger job, but done once, properly, while the scaffold is up.

Soffit, fascia and eaves works appear on 24 of our quotes — a minority of jobs, but on those jobs they are not optional. Gable verges get the same treatment: the roof edge must still oversail the thicker wall or a verge detail is formed to close it.

Pipework, flues and everything else on the wall

An occupied house wears more on its walls than people realise. On a survey we list all of it:

  • Boiler flues — the non-negotiable check. A flue must keep its clearances and project properly beyond the new, thicker wall face; depending on the flue that can mean an extension kit or an adjusted terminal detail. It is confirmed at survey stage, and where gas work is needed it is done by the appropriate registered engineer — never improvised around on the scaffold.
  • Waste and soil pipes — re-fixed on stand-offs like downpipes; short waste stubs through the wall are extended so they still reach their hoppers and gulleys.
  • Outside taps, vents and airbricks — taps are extended through the system; airbricks and extract terminals are sleeved through the insulation so they keep venting, not buried. Blocking subfloor vents under an EWI system is a classic bodge that suffocates a suspended timber floor.
  • Satellite dishes, lights, cables and alarm boxes — taken down before boarding and re-fixed through the render into structure afterwards, each penetration sealed.

Every one of these is a hole or a bracket through the weatherproof skin. Each one is either detailed and sealed, or it is a future leak path.

How it sequences on site

The order matters, because rainwater goods come off before boarding and go back on after render has cured: scaffold up; strip downpipes, wall fittings and (where needed) soffits; board, basecoat and render the elevations; complete eaves and verge details; then re-fix pipes and fittings on stand-offs through the finished system; seal every penetration; scaffold down. In between strip-off and re-fix, the house still needs its rainwater managed — temporary downpipe connections during works are a small detail that separates a tidy site from a soaked wall mid-job.

This is also why doing roofline maintenance at the same time is such good value: the scaffold — a significant cost on any EWI project — is already up, and the trades are already there.

The honest caveat: skipping this is how EWI jobs leak

When we are asked to look at a failing EWI job someone else installed, the board is almost never the culprit. The failures live at the edges and penetrations: insulation stopped short of the eaves leaving a ledge that collects water; a downpipe bracket screwed into bare insulation, worked loose, and let water track behind the render; a flue or waste pipe rendered tight with no sealed detail. Water that gets behind an EWI system is worse than water on a bare wall — it is trapped against masonry that can no longer dry outwards.

So treat this page as a checklist for any quote you receive — ours or anyone's. If an EWI quote says nothing about gutters, downpipes, eaves or flues, the price is not lower; the detailing is just missing. EWI roofline & pipework FAQs

Do gutters and downpipes have to be moved for external wall insulation?

Almost always, yes. EWI adds roughly 100mm to the face of the wall, so downpipes fixed to the old wall line would end up buried in insulation, and gutters that used to discharge clear of the wall may drip onto the new render. Downpipes are re-fixed on longer stand-off brackets over the finished render, and gutter lines are checked and adjusted — which is why gutters and downpipes appear on 80 of our quotes as their own itemised lines.

What happens if my roof overhang is too small for EWI?

The insulation must tuck in under the eaves with the render detail closed off above it, so the overhang needs enough depth to cover the new wall thickness. Where it does not, the options are extending the eaves and refitting the soffit and fascia, using a slimmer higher-performance board on that elevation, or forming a sealed capping detail at the top of the system. What you cannot do is stop the insulation short of the eaves and leave a shelf — that is a water trap.

Does a boiler flue cause problems for EWI?

It is a standard check on every survey. A flue passing through an insulated wall now exits through a thicker wall, and flues need proper clearance from combustible material and enough projection beyond the new finished face. Depending on the flue, that can mean an extension kit or adjusting the detail around it — it is resolved at survey and quote stage, not discovered on the scaffold.

Are soffits and fascias always replaced during EWI?

No — only where the eaves detail demands it. On many houses the existing overhang is generous enough that the boards tuck neatly underneath and the soffit is untouched. Soffit, fascia and eaves works appear on 24 of our quotes: a meaningful minority, not the rule. When they are needed, doing them alongside EWI while the scaffold is up is far cheaper than doing them separately later.

Why is this detailing itemised on a quote instead of included in the per-m² rate?

Because it varies house to house. Advertised EWI rates of £130–£140/m² describe the insulation system itself; rainwater goods, eaves works and flue details depend entirely on your property. Itemising them means you can see exactly what is being moved, extended or replaced — and it is a large part of why finished EWI jobs land at £176–£232/m² all-in rather than the headline system rate.
